English Harquebusier

This is a model of a harquebusier from the English Civil War era. References were gathered from museums, archives, and photos from historical reenactments.  The goal of the project is to recreate a soldier model as close to the available historical evidence as possible.

Props

Most of the hard surfaces were done in Maya. Yet, the fine details on the hand guard of the sword and the stock of the carbine which I sculpted on a higher subdivision level then exported to normal maps in ZBrush.

Portrait

For the portrait of the character, tertiary detail and color were painted by hand in Substance 3D Painter with general brushes and alphas in procedural PBR workflow.  Although eyebrows and eyelashes were fiberMesh from ZBrush, Xgen was the option of grooming for this project.

Buff Coat & Gloves

In this project, I familiarized myself with Marvelous Designer to achieve a more realistic look on the buff coat and gloves by simulating with a simple animation I created.   Prior to the simulation, Meshes had been retopologized in Maya, which was easier to do in a neutral pose.

Chun On Pawn Shop

This storefront was based on a real location in Hong Kong, with high resolution texture on a simple model.

I created all of the textures in procedure workflow with only general brushes and alphas that come with the software, other than using material preset, or projection. I also made good use of bump and roughness channels for a more intricate and believable texture without sculpting.

On the tainted glass on the second floor, for instance, adding bumps to the surface gives it an uneven, wavy look when interacting with light. Yet they are all flat surfaces. On the marble wall, I put texture on the roughness channel, and let the reflection reveal the grunge on the wall.
